Poetry. Loosely or not so loosely based on the iconic computer game The Oregon Trail, THE OREGON TRAIL IS THE OREGON TRAIL chronicles the journey of a family on their way out West. Along the way, they fight dysentery, a racist Mel Gibson, syphilis, and consumption while learning that letting go is sometimes easier than starting over. Read the book, play the game, and never welcome the small pox welcome wagon. We have done bad things, and we will pay for them.

Gregory Sherl is the author of HEAVY PETTING (YesYes Books, 2011), THE OREGON TRAIL IS THE OREGON TRAIL (Mud Luscious Press, 2012), and Monogamy Songs (Future Tense Books, 2012). His poetry has appeared in Columbia Poetry Review, Gargoyle, Redactions Poetry & Poetics, New Delta Review, and PANK.
